Enterprise Ireland Webinar to Address Funding Issues for Retail Sector

Kerry County Council spokesman, Owen O’Shea sending out the Webinar message ahead of tomorrow’s 11am event.

Kerry County Council’s Local Enterprise Office is encouraging the retail sector in Kerry to participate in an Enterprise Ireland webinar on this Friday, April 17th. at 11am.

This is designed to help support retail companies to enhance their digital capability.

€2M Fund in Total

The Department of Business, Enterprise and Innovation has proposed this scheme in response to the Covid-19 crisis.

This is a competitive fund which will be administered by Enterprise Ireland with a total fund size of €2million.

Applicants must be an Irish-owned retail enterprise that had 10 or more employees on or before February 29th. 2020, have a retail outlet and have an existing online presence.

Covid-19 Online Retail Scheme

The Covid-19 Online Retail Scheme is complimentary to the Online Trading Voucher provided by Local Enterprise Offices for companies with less than 10 employees.

The maximum grant available is €40,000. Successful applicants will be awarded funding to support a maximum of 80% of the project costs.The minimum grant amount payable is €10,000.

Final Date for Application

Costs which successful companies will be eligible to claim for include salary costs and consultancy fees to develop a digital strategy, enhance the company’s website or to provide training.

The final date for companies to submit an application is 3pm on Wednesday, May 20th. 2020.

To fully appraise companies of the application process and the key issues to be addressed in an application, Enterprise Ireland is hosting a Webinar this Friday, 17 April at 11am.

Webinar to Last Just 45 Minutes

The Webinar will be for no more than 45 minutes duration and Kerry County Council encourages all interested parties to participate.
